Nov. 26, 2009 - PRLog -- LuminUltra Technologies Ltd is proud to officially introduce the latest addition to their product line-up: Quench-Gone Organic Modified (QGO-M).

Quench–Gone Organic Modified (QGO–M) is based on the measurement of ATP and is designed for rapid microbial counting in organic–based samples.

QGO–M includes special provisions to separate organics prior to analysis, allowing you to quickly measure total microbiological concentration using this kit with a wide detection range and no assay interference. QGO-M is used to detect total microbiological activity in metalworking emulsions, fuels, latex polymers, lubrication fluids and oil tank bottom water.  

In addition, the QGO-M test method is recognized as an ASTM Standard (E 2694) for the measurement of ATP in Metalworking Fluids.

Quench–Gone technology from LuminUltra™ is based on the measurement of Adenosine Triphosphate (ATP). ATP is a direct and interference–free indicator of total living biomass. ATP is measured using the firefly luciferase assay, where a sample containing ATP is introduced to a solution containing the enzyme Luciferase, which naturally occurs in the tails of fire flies, to produce light. The light is detected in a Luminometer.  The more light that is counted, the more ATP is present and thus the greater the concentration of microorganisms.
QGO–M uses a filtration-based analysis to concentrate the biomass contained in water sample and separate out organic compounds, thereby removing inhibition and increasing sensitivity. This quick and easy test provides an accurate measure of Cellular ATP (cATPTM).

About LuminUltra Technologies Ltd.
LuminUltra Technologies Ltd. is a Canadian company based in Fredericton, New Brunswick, and specializes in the development, sales, and service of Innovative Biological Monitoring Technologies. At present, LuminUltra’s main focus is the manufacture and support of patented test kits based on the measurement of Adenosine Triphosphate (ATP) in any type of industrial and municipal water. LuminUltra was the first company to design and market an ATP-based test kit designed specifically for biological wastewater treatment applications, and has since expanded its product line to accurately measure ATP in any type of water, organic fluid or chemical product.
